About Cystic Fibrosis
Cystic fibrosis is an inherited chronic disease that affects the lungs and digestive system of about 30,000 children and adults in the United States.
In the 1950s, few children with cystic fibrosis lived to attend elementary school. Today, advances in research and medical treatments have further enhanced and extended life for children and adults with CF. Many people with the disease can now expect to live into their 30s, 40s and beyond.

"We started the Blue Caboose Children's Fund (BCCF) to help children and families living with Cystic Fibrosis (CF), because we know firsthand what life with this disease is like.
Through public education and raising community awareness, we raise money to assist families with back-to-school assistance, a toy drive at Christmas, and Caboose Comfort totes with a first admission. We also formed a parent network to build a strong community of parents, families and friends who can support each other, lend an ear, and more. As we grow, we hope to assist CF families with everyday costs-like groceries, travel, and home expenses-that can quickly add up while a loved one is receiving treatment.
As a newly established nonprofit, we are currently serving families in our area at the Cystic Fibrosis Care Center at Children's Medical Center in Dallas, Texas. We hope to expand to other hospitals and areas in the future."
